Mature Height and Width
Typical Dimensions πΌ
Four-Nerve Daisy typically reaches a mature height of 12 to 24 inches and a width of 12 to 18 inches. These dimensions make it a versatile choice for various garden designs.

Growth Rate and Time to Maturity
π± Growth Rate
The Four-Nerve Daisy typically exhibits a moderate growth rate, but this can vary significantly based on environmental conditions. When provided with optimal conditionsβlike well-drained soil and adequate sunlightβthese plants can mature more quickly.
β³ Time to Reach Full Size
Under ideal circumstances, you can expect your Four-Nerve Daisy to reach full size in about 2 to 3 years. However, various environmental factors, such as soil quality and watering practices, can influence this timeframe, either speeding it up or slowing it down.

Size Variability in Different Conditions
π Environmental Influences
The size of Four-Nerve Daisy can vary significantly based on environmental factors. Well-drained soils are crucial; they promote optimal growth and prevent root rot.
Sunlight exposure also plays a vital role. Aim for full sun, ideally 6 to 8 hours daily, to enhance growth rates and overall health.
Watering practices are equally important. Consistent, moderate watering supports healthy growth without overwhelming the plant.
π± Impact of Fertilization
Fertilization practices can greatly influence both size and flowering. Balanced nutrients help the plant thrive, leading to vibrant blooms and robust growth.
However, be cautious with fertilization. Overdoing it can stunt growth or result in excessive foliage, sacrificing flowers for leaves.

Controlling Size
πΏ Pruning Techniques for Size Management
Pruning is essential for maintaining the desired dimensions of Four-Nerve Daisy. It not only keeps the plant in check but also encourages bushier growth, making your garden more vibrant.
Techniques
- Pinching Back: This involves removing the tips of stems, which promotes lateral growth and a fuller appearance.
- Shearing: Trimming back the plant helps maintain a uniform shape, ensuring it fits perfectly within your landscape design.
β° Seasonal Timing for Pruning
Timing is crucial when it comes to pruning. The best times to prune your Four-Nerve Daisy are late winter or early spring, just before new growth begins.
Frequency of Pruning
Depending on the growth rate, you may need to prune annually or biannually. Regular maintenance ensures your plants stay healthy and visually appealing.

Landscape Considerations
Ideal Spacing for Desired Size π±
To achieve optimal growth and air circulation, space Four-Nerve Daisies 12 to 18 inches apart. This spacing not only supports healthy development but also influences their mature dimensions.
Companion Planting for Size Control πΌ
Companion planting can significantly enhance growth conditions while helping to control size. Pairing Four-Nerve Daisies with low-growing plants ensures they donβt compete for vertical space, allowing for a harmonious garden.
